
British Foreign Secretary James Cleverley blamed the Russian president Vladimir Putin that he sacrifices his soldiers for selfish reasons.
“The seizure of lands in the east and south Ukraine to show that his heart is set on imperial expansion, but 800 Russian soldiers die every day because of his desperate ambitions,” Cleverly said today during a special meeting of the UN Security Council in New York, dedicated to the first anniversary of Russia’s invasion of Ukraine. .
“They are paying for his selfishness with their lives,” the British Foreign Secretary said.
He added that the UK will do everything possible to continue to help Kyiv. “Our support for Ukraine is unlimited and never will be limited in time.” He also added that Britain’s “protection of the UN Charter” would not be “indefinite”.
